Bengaluru, Mar 4: The Karnataka Examinations Authority (KEA) has extended the last date for payment of fees for candidates who have applied and registered for admission to engineering and other professional courses through UGCET till March 7.
Administrative Officer of KEA, Islavuuddin Gadyal, said that a total of 3.47 lac candidates have registered so far. Of them, 3.36 lac candidates have already paid the prescribed fee. Around 9,000 candidates are yet to complete the fee payment process, and the deadline has been extended to facilitate them.

In a related development, KEA has also released the provisional marks list along with the final answer keys for the competitive examinations conducted on February 21 and 22 for various posts under the Kalyana Karnataka cadre.
Candidates who have objections to the provisional marks list may submit them online before 11 am on March 6, the authority said.
